Hydraulic manometers

A manometer is a high-precision device, a mechanical or electrical manometer. The hydraulic manometer measures the pressure in the working fluid system, which can be oils, gases and water. Such a device works on the principle of the reaction of a liquid to a force applied on one side.

Types of hydromanometers

In general, pressure meters are divided into two groups:

  • Radial. In such a meter, the scale is perpendicular to the ground, and the fitting – connection point with the – is at the bottom.
  • Axial or axial. In them, the scale is parallel to the ground, and the fitting is located on the back side.

However, the location of the fitting does not affect the accuracy of measuring the pressure of gases, water and other liquids, as well as the range of atmospheres. At the same time, the placement of the fitting does not affect the type of working fluid the device can work with.

By design, manometers for hydraulics are of the following types:

  • Hydraulic or fluid. They work due to the position of the fluid in the ring or arc. Both sides can be the same or one of them acts as a small reservoir. In the arc model, the system exerts pressure on one end of the arc while the other end of the hydrometer rises. An increase in pressure leads to a greater displacement of the fluid in the curved tube. Therefore, such a hydromanometer is also called a pipe one.
  • Pistons. The main elements are a stock with loads – they bring the system into balance. This is the most accurate instrument for calibrating, grading and verifying manometers. The error is from 0.05% to 0.1%. Wide operating range, high measurement repeatability and stability – undeniable advantages of such a unit.
  • Deformative. The principle of operation is based on the use of deformation of an elastic sensitive element. It occurs under the influence of pressure, which is measured. The value of this strain is then transmitted to a reading device in a device with calibrated pressure units.

Which manometer to buy for measuring pressure in a hydraulic system?

To make the right choice when buying a manometer, you need to consider the following parameters:

  1. Scale value – pressure measuring range. To determine it, it is necessary that the working pressure in the system fluctuate in the scale interval from ⅓ to ⅔.
  2. Accuracy class – error indicator. The lower the value, the smaller the error.
  3. Size – manometer diameter.
  4. Type of connection (radial or axial).
  5. Degree of protection and case material. If the device will be used for domestic needs, there is no need for increased strength. For specific needs, the manufacturer's recommendations and operating conditions should be taken into account.
